Be Alarmed! CA Carbon Monoxide Law saves your life, and your money

www.rmilending.com. Rich Iacovetta, RMI Lending. As of July 1, 2011, all CA properties must have a carbon monoxide detector. Not having one can delay your mortgage loan from closing on time. Home Loan Articles
